Phoenix DJ axed

The Phoenix disc jockey who made an on-air prank call to the widow of St. Louis Cardinals pitcher Darryl Kile was fired Monday. KUPD-FM's Beau Duran called Flynn Kile at her hotel and asked if she had a date to last Thursday's playoff game. The stunt outraged St. Louis manager Tony La Russa and prompted an apology from the Arizona Diamondbacks. KUPD suspended Duran last week, but in a written statement Monday, general manager Chuck Artigue said Duran was fired. In the statement, Duran said, "I am truly sorry for having offended Mrs. Kile and the Cardinals organization."
